Samuel Prescott
Samuel Prescott (1751 – 1777) was a Massachusetts Patriot during the American Revolutionary War. He was on the road at 1 A.M. on April 19, 1775 after an evening with his fiancĂ©e, Miss Lydia Mulliken, when he met Paul Revere and William Dawes on their ride from Lexington to Concord and joined them to warn of British attempts to seize arms. Although he joined the ride late, he was the only one of the three men to reach Concord.
He later became a surgeon in the Continental Army and joined the crew of a New England privateer. He was captured by the Royal Navy and died in 1777 while a prisoner in Halifax.
